Sat 796005949807963

decimal
159201.949807963
degree
0°159201′1953″949807963‴
percentile
37.905045270646184%
name
ifdiqzupwze
cycle
0
epoch
0
period
78
block
159201
offset
949807963
timestamp
rarity
common